1987 300E

Due to divorce and a move i had to sell my 1972 220d.I just picked up my next project - a 1987 300E. I'll be asking alot of questions as this model is new to me. The car runs nice and doesnt shift badly. Heres a list of what doesnt work.
2 power windows
sunroof
cruise contol
front headrests
ambient temp guage
e-brake
passenger front power seat doesnt go back - the back works and will go forward just not back

I am looking forward to getting car fully functional again as it drives wonderfully
Thanxx in advance

If all windows do not work, check your fuses. Just order a batch of new fuses and replace all of them. You'll be surprised what they fix! You can try to clean the contact switches in the doors for seat adjustments as they wear out for your headrests and adjustments. Search these forums. Or, order new ones off Ebay. Also could be cables that are rounded out at ends under seat going into drive gears. I replaced both and fixed mine...everything works perfect now. Sunroof...87's are notorious and if fuse doesn't work, just consider it a hard top. E-Brake....mechanical. Should be easy. Cruise control...can't help you. Mine works fine. Best of luck.

Checking the fuses is most definitely a good place to start. If cleaning the power seat switches does not correct the headrests then you will have to go a bit deeper. The headrests are driven by a gear assembly inside the seatback and they do fail as they get older. If you do a search you should be able to find info on replacing the gear assembly. Does the ambient temperature gauge show a reading or is the screen blacked out? The display is a common failure point and can be replaced relatively easily by removing the instrument cluster where it is screwed on. A working display can often be found for $30-$50 online or at your local salvage yard.

Make sure you get the all fluids and filters changed asap. Especially since you mention the transmission "doesn't shift badly"

After checking the fuses for the windows, establish if it is the wiring or the motor that is dead. Pull the panels off and apply a 12V battery to the terminal attached to the door to see if the motor moves. If it does, wiring is frayed in the door, if not, motor replacement!

Headrest - broken gear. Remove seatback and investigate. Screw at bottom, then pull down.

Windows - sounds like you have power, remove door panel. Screws at lock plate at rear, remove black plastic behind door handle to find screw, then remove door handle and then seat switch. Check to see if the regulator is bound up. Door panel lifts UP to remove. Be very careful not to break any of the hooks.

Temp display - Earlier cars had different pin out than later. Check archives for fitting a later one.

Seat adjustment - Seat switch will work only if door is open OR if ignition is turned on. Key off, door closed, no power....

The temperature display will not work unless you have the same type. Different circuit boards and pin layouts. I see (I have tried) no way to mix/match or make it work. Just the way it is.
